Teen Titans S02E08 720p Hindi Dead _[HDToonsPlay].mp4

Series: Teen Titans Season 2 Episode 8
Size: 179.58 MB
Duration: 23 Min
Type: TV
Episode 7Episode 9
Ultimate Video Player